SLHS8805: Hearing Science Foundations of Audiology
3 Credits
Physiological/psychological acoustics. Emphasizes hearing loss. Acoustics of the middle and external ear, cochlear mechanics, neural codes for perception, frequency selectivity, loudness, temporal resolution, clear speech, attention, prediction of speech understanding ability using stimulus measures, and binaural hearing.
prereq: Knowledge of acoustics, basic anatomy/physiology of ear, intro coursework in hearing/speech science
